Exclusive : Kalmar End Chase For Liverpool Loanee Taiwo Awoniyi
Published: January 16, 2016Allnigeriasoccer.com understands that Swedish Allsvenskan side Kalmar have ended their pursuit of Liverpool loanee Taiwo Awoniyi.
It would be recalled that the Flying Eagles star had signed a pre - contract with the Red Brothers after the 2013 Fifa Under 17 World Cup but failed to honour the agreement, before agreeing terms with Liverpool.
As a result of Taiwo Awoniyi’s lack of playing opportunities at FSV Frankfurt, where he’s on loan until June, Kalmar sporting director Thomas Andersson Borstam had explored the possibility of signing him on loan in the winter transfer market.
The 18 - year - old is yet to make his league debut for FSV Frankfut since September 2015 when he moved to the Stadion am Bornheimer Hang .
